Rabies:
Rabies shots are given to individuals identified by Environmental Health staff following exposure to known rabid or potentially rabid animals. The first shots are given at Cayuga Medical Center Emergency Department. Registered Professional Nurses on staff at the Health Department administer the remaining shots in the series by appointment.
